Fort Cochin

We all go for a fancy dinner at The Old CourtYard and Tevo gets to eat his favourite Greek Salad. It's a really pretty little town, very Catholic, super friendly (I'm picking up on Canadian phrases hanging out with Maya - I caught myslef saying 'neat' the other day) and lots to see and do. Everyone is much happier.

Staying at Park Avenue Hotel (400 rups for a nice double with balcony, overlooking terracotta tiled houses and the sounds of hymn practice from the local school). This is the place of the famous Chinese fishing nets, where you can watch them hawl in their catches at sunset. They're huge and it takes 4 or 5 of them to raise and lower them. Just beautiful to watch. Take in a Kathikali show - amazing drumming and tabla, with dancing demons in heavy make-up. Great fun! Fort Cochin is a fine place to just wander about, with nice little markets, fishing areas and cafes.

After a good days rest, we have an early start for a boat trip down the backwaters. In a small boat, we glide silently along spotting snakes, kingfishers, woodpeckers, fishing cormorants, ducks and wildflowers. The air is hot and still - this is the hottest we have been so far I think. Kerala is a 3 showers a day place - the only way to cool down when there's no swimming to be had. The heat builds up and then it's not uncommon for a downpour late afternoon.
